In this video, we talked with Dr. Brad Stanfield about longevity supplements, why did Dr. Stanfield stopped taking NMN supplements, and which supplements he wouldn't recommend taking. Watch full podcast episode with Dr. Brad Stanfield ➡️ https://youtu.be/_a8peD-q0lg Dr. Brad Stanfield shares his insights on a range of critical topics, including the controversial use of antioxidants, the science behind longevity supplements like rapamycin, collagen peptides, and alpha-ketoglutarate, and why Dr. Brad Stanfield's views on NMN supplements have changed over time. Dr. Brad Stanfield provides a nuanced perspective on the importance of relying on human randomized controlled trials over observational studies and the ethical considerations surrounding commercial interests in health research.
